Antipsychotic Drug (Noun)

Meaning

Tranquilizer used to treat psychotic conditions when a calming effect is desired.

Classification

Nouns denoting man-made objects.

Examples

  • The doctor prescribed an antipsychotic drug to help manage the patient's schizophrenia symptoms.
  • Antipsychotic drugs are often used in the long-term treatment of bipolar disorder to reduce manic episodes.
  • During the emergency room visit, the patient was administered an antipsychotic drug to calm her down after a psychotic break.
  • Researchers are developing new antipsychotic drugs that target specific dopamine receptors in the brain.
  • The psychiatrist warned the patient about potential side effects of the antipsychotic drug, including weight gain and dizziness.
